Analysis of NCP1117DT33RKG Failure Due to Aging Components and How to Solve It

1. Introduction: Understanding NCP1117DT33RKG Failure

The NCP1117DT33RKG is a popular low-dropout (LDO) voltage regulator used in various electronic circuits. It provides a stable 3.3V output voltage while ensuring efficient power distribution. However, over time, components in the NCP1117DT33RKG can fail due to aging factors, leading to performance degradation and eventual failure. This failure can result in unstable voltage outputs, causing malfunctioning in the entire system.

In this analysis, we will identify the causes of failure related to aging components, explain why these failures happen, and provide a step-by-step solution to troubleshoot and fix the issue.

2. Causes of Failure: Aging Components

Several factors contribute to the aging and eventual failure of the NCP1117DT33RKG:

a. capacitor Aging The NCP1117DT33RKG typically uses electrolytic or ceramic Capacitors for smooth voltage regulation. Over time, capacitors can degrade due to environmental factors like temperature, humidity, and Electrical stress. This can lead to reduced capacitance and increased Equivalent Series Resistance (ESR), which disrupts the smooth voltage output. b. Thermal Stress Prolonged exposure to high temperatures or rapid temperature fluctuations can damage internal components, including the silicon chip and surrounding solder joints. This stress can result in performance degradation or complete failure, especially in environments where heat dissipation is poor. c. Overvoltage or Overcurrent Conditions Excessive input voltage or current can cause overheating and damage to the internal circuitry of the LDO regulator. Aging components may no longer tolerate these conditions as well as they did when they were new, leading to failure over time. d. Degraded Solder Joints Over time, the solder joints that connect the NCP1117DT33RKG to the PCB can degrade due to thermal cycling. This can cause poor electrical connections, intermittent failures, or complete circuit breakdowns.

3. Symptoms of NCP1117DT33RKG Failure

Unstable Voltage Output: The most common symptom of failure is an unstable or incorrect voltage output. If the output drops below 3.3V or fluctuates erratically, it indicates a failure of the LDO regulator. Overheating: If the NCP1117DT33RKG becomes excessively hot during operation, it is a sign that it may be under thermal stress, which can lead to failure. Component Leakage or Physical Damage: Swollen or leaky capacitors or visible cracks in the LDO package can indicate aging or component failure. Device Malfunction: The connected circuit may malfunction or fail to power up due to insufficient or erratic voltage supply.

4. Step-by-Step Troubleshooting and Solutions

Step 1: Inspect the Physical Condition Check for Visible Damage: Look for signs of overheating, such as discolored components, cracked solder joints, or swollen capacitors. Any visible damage should be addressed immediately. Check for Leaking Capacitors: Leaky electrolytic capacitors are a common sign of aging and should be replaced. Step 2: Measure the Output Voltage Use a Multimeter: Measure the output voltage from the NCP1117DT33RKG. If the voltage is not 3.3V or fluctuates, there may be internal damage. Check Input Voltage: Ensure the input voltage is within the recommended range (typically 5V). Overvoltage can cause damage. Step 3: Check Capacitor Health Check ESR of Capacitors: Use an ESR meter to test the health of the capacitors connected to the NCP1117DT33RKG. High ESR indicates that the capacitors have degraded and need replacement. Replace Faulty Capacitors: If capacitors show signs of wear, replace them with new ones of appropriate ratings. Step 4: Assess the Thermal Condition Check for Overheating: If the regulator is getting excessively hot, ensure proper heat dissipation in the circuit. Consider adding a heatsink or improving airflow if necessary. Thermal Shutdown Protection: If the NCP1117DT33RKG includes thermal protection, verify if it is engaging due to overheating. Step 5: Test for Electrical Overstress Check for Overvoltage or Overcurrent: Measure the input voltage to ensure it is within the recommended range (5V ± 10%). Also, ensure the load current is within the specifications of the NCP1117DT33RKG. Protect the Circuit: Use a fuse or current-limiting circuit to prevent future overcurrent issues. Ensure that the power supply does not exceed the voltage rating. Step 6: Replace the NCP1117DT33RKG If all troubleshooting steps indicate internal damage to the NCP1117DT33RKG, the best solution is to replace the faulty regulator. Make sure to select an identical part to ensure compatibility.

5. Preventive Measures to Avoid Future Failures

To avoid recurring failures in the future, consider these preventive measures:

Regularly Inspect Components: Check the health of capacitors and other critical components periodically. Use Quality Components: Choose high-quality capacitors with low ESR ratings for better longevity. Improve Thermal Management : Ensure proper cooling, use heatsinks where necessary, and monitor temperatures during operation. Protect Against Voltage Spikes: Use protection circuits such as surge protectors or fuses to safeguard the components.
